Salesforce reports Q1 decline

Salesforce reports Q1 decline

Salesforce, stated that “inflation has finally caught up to bullish spending, with consumers buying fewer things from fewer stores.

This is probably not a passing trend, but rather a reflection of a wider change in consumer behavior. 

In order to solve this, businesses must reduce barriers between physical and digital channels in order to draw in and keep repeat customers.

“Salesforce Q1 Shopping Index data from the first quarter of 2022 indicate a 3% year-over-year (YoY) decline in global digital sales. 

For Salesforce this is the first-ever decline in the nine-year history of the index.

In the index’s nine-year history, this is the first decline ever noted, “according to a Salesforce press release.

In one of the greatest sell-offs in tech equities in more than a month, software stocks in April 2022 were pushed far into the red by Salesforce (CRM) and Adobe (NASDAQ: ADBE).

Due to weak guidance, Adobe (ADBE), which released second-quarter results last month and alarmed investors, saw a more than 3% decline.

Other software brands that suffered in April 2022 included tech giants IBM (IBM), Oracle (ORCL), Intuit (INTU), and Microsoft (MSFT), all of which saw declines of between 2% and 4%.

What could be the cause?

Europe was the region most severely affected by the reduction, with sales falling by 13% and order volume falling by 17%. Europe is struggling with rising inflation, rising gasoline prices, and ongoing conflict.
